Output 358f8364e40ae5b0556130adc700c154c04a92db16696dc00429b60342090f43:731

value
204316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3fd7b853b934cbef4cb9c8d010edd3abbffbe0e OP_EQUAL
address
3M1vAHwkqY5sYPFzo2RFUkDuFXX7Z5Q3B1
transaction
358f8364e40ae5b0556130adc700c154c04a92db16696dc00429b60342090f43
spent
true